Apr 18, 2024 · A decision tree is a non-parametric supervised learning algorithm for classification and regression tasks. It has a hierarchical tree structure consisting of a root node, branches, internal nodes, and leaf nodes. Decision trees are used for classification and regression tasks, providing easy-to-understand models.

Reinforcement Learning is learning what to do and how to map situations to actions. The end result is to maximize the numerical reward signal. A time series is a sequence of observations recorded over a certain period of time. A simple example of time-series forecasting is how we come across different temperature changes day by day or in a month. Cross-validation is a technique used in machine learning and statistical modeling to assess the performance of a model and to prevent overfitting. It involves dividing the dataset into multiple subsets, using some for training the model and the rest for testing, multiple times to obtain reliable performance metrics.

A convolutional neural network is a type of artificial neural network used in deep learning to evaluate visual information. These networks can handle a wide range of tasks involving images, sounds, texts, videos, and other media. The Naive Bayes classifier algorithm is a machine learning technique used for classification tasks. It is based on Bayes’ theorem and assumes that features are conditionally independent of each other given the class label.
